How much do sustainability manufacturing engineer jobs pay per year?

As of Jun 6, 2026, the average yearly pay for sustainability manufacturing engineer in the United States is $103,684.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$91,500.00 and $112,500.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

Job Title/High-Level Position Summary:

As anEnovisManufacturing Engineer, you will take ownership of managing and improving assigned manufacturing processes to support strategic factory goals. You will support the Senior Manufacturing Engineering Manager by continuously driving assigned sustaining and new product introduction projects to completion while delivering efficient processes for equipment, systems, capitoljustificationand workflow

Key Responsibilities:

  • Develop,maintain, and improve process specifications, operating procedures, process controls, etc.
  • Develop andmaintainmanufacturing engineering standards, labor standards, maintenance records, production routings, BOM standards, work instructions, etc.
  • Provide production support to ensure manufacturing equipment and processes areoperatingsafeand efficiently.
  • Research and evaluate new and existing processes, operations, and support systems for adaptation and/or improvements needed to manufactureEnovisproducts.
  • Provide Digital/CAD support for shop floor layout.
  • Manage the installation, operational, and production qualification (IQ/OQ/PQ) of new and existingCNC/Roboticequipment.
  • Conduct engineering studies in support ofCNC/Roboticprocess validations. Write process/product specific protocols and validation reports.
  • Implement cost reduction initiatives using Lean manufacturing principles in support ofEnovisGrowtheXcellenceprogram (EGX).
  • Develop process control solutions that are integrated into production or manufacturing process controlsystemse.g., vision systems, laser sensors, in-process/post process gage systems, data collection, etc.
  • Conduct feasibility studies to ensure that implementation of recommended improvementswould meetobjectiveswith respect to safety, quality, market demands, competitive costs, and general financial criteria.
  • Identifyand implement corrective and preventative actions for scrap and rework. Provide engineering inputs in conjunction with the Quality group insupportmaterial disposition.

Minimum Basic Qualifications:

  • BS in Engineering, Science, or related field with 3+ years' experience.
  • 3-4yearsverifiable experience in a CNC manufacturing environment.
  • Relevant knowledge in med-device, or similar field of CNC manufacturingprocessdevelopment; QC Inspection; Process Monitoring (SPC).
  • Excellent communication skills.
  • Attention toDetail.

Travel Requirements:

  • The ability to travel, on occasion,asneeded for business.Generally,<5%

Desired Characteristics:

  • Six Sigma Green Belt
  • CNC Process Development
  • AutoCAD
  • SolidWorks
  • CAMSystemExperience(Multi-axis Milling and Turning)
  • StrongProblem-SolvingSkills
  • Strong GD&TUnderstanding
  • AgilePLMExperience
  • SecondaryFinishingProcesses
  • Cellular Manufacturing
